COMMUNICATION NETWORK
Tier1 – Fibre optics connecting 100 132/275 kV
major substations.
Tier 2 – Fibre optics connecting 33kV and 11kV
distributor substations - Wireless mesh supplement.
Tier 3 – Connect to the home meters, not yet.
Substations services - SCADA, Telemetry.

LOW COST RTME
Tool for assessing the capacity of existing
communication networks - Load testing traffic.
Provide CCTV coverage to substations – assists in
security, theft control, damage monitoring.
Monitor environmental conditions of substations,
buildings or assets – live temperature and humidity
readings.
Capture alarms and report to control centre for
appropriate actions – General alarm, door open,
panel open, ac fail, fire alarm.
Substation Monitoring Using The Raspberry Pi
SEPT 2015
RTME HARDWARE
Market related cost – R20, 000
RTME Cost – R 5000.
